titleOfInvention |
Non radioactive receptor assay suitable for quantitative and qualitative analysis of trace amounts of receptor binding analyte |
abstract |
A method for quantitatively and/or qualitatively assaying an analyte in a sample, said analyte being a receptor binding compound, said method having low detection limits equivalent to those of radioreceptor assays, said method comprising the steps of a) contacting the sample with material comprising a receptor for said analyte in order for receptor-analyte binding to occur and b) further contacting the sample with a detectable ligand for the receptor in order for receptor-ligand binding to occur, followed by c) separating the resulting receptor bound and free fractions, d) subjecting the receptor bound fraction to dissociating conditions releasing the ligand from the receptor and e) assaying for the dissociated ligand in a manner known per se for the detection of the detectable ligand. |
